It’s always an incredible time and an educational experience to sit down with Fran Kysela and taste the latest and greatest from his portfolio.

Fran is originally from Cleveland OH, and he cut his teeth working as the national sales manager for Kermit Lynch for years, followed by a stint at Weygandt-Metzler in Pennsylvania. He received the Master Sommelier award from the British Court of Master Sommeliers in 1989. Fran founded his own company, Kysela Pere et Fils, in 1994 and is still going strong today, with his son Joe now coming on board. The portfolio includes plenty of reference point wines, but it’s incredibly strong in the value section as well, and there are some undeniably delicious whites and reds here that won’t break the bank and are perfect for summer drinking.

All of these wines were tasted in May of 2024.
